Here are four great areas to explore for a road trip in Arizona which a couple of them were recommended to me by post it note.
The first is Old Town Scottsdale which offers plenty of great museums, art galleries, dining, and views of the Camelback Mountain. One dining option near Old Town is Z Tejas Grill which offers amazing southwestern cuisine and service. For Hotels look at the Embassy Suites Scottsdale which is conveniently located in the heart of Scottsdale with very comfortable rooms and a great breakfast buffet.
The next stop is just north of Scottsdale about two hours and offers excellent hiking and beautiful views of the desert. Sedona is a magical place and I first set first there about nine years ago. It offers a variety of hiking with different levels of challenges. For dining options check out Mariposa Latin Inspired Grill with a incredible food and awesome views from the restaurant of the desert.
Third stop is the Southern Rim of the Grand Canyon which is just another two hours north of Sedona. It offers a great visitor center, and the views of the Grand Canyon are spectacular. There are multiple areas to stop and take in the breathtaking views along the southern rim.
An hour and a half south of the Southern Rim of the Grand Canyon is the town of Flagstaff. There is plenty of great shopping and dining here. One dining option that offers some spectacular southwestern foods is MartAnnes Buritto Palace. The food is quite tasty especially the Carne Asada. Awesome service and very cool ambiance. Well worth the stop on this amazing road trip.
For the drive from Scottsdale to Sedona take Interstate 17 North to Highway 260 then Highway 89 A. From Sedona to the South Rim Entrance take 89 A North to Highway 180. From the South Rim to Flagstaff take Highway 64 East to Highway 89 South. This is an amazing road trip and hope you can enjoy this adventure on your next trip to Arizona. #ridingwithkurt
